
Renaisi undertook a study to establish the evidence base to inform the council’s decision whether a Cumulative Impact Zone (CIZ) should be implemented in Ilford and Seven Kings. Cumulative Impact Zones can be established where there is evidence that the concentration of licensed premises in an area are leading to problems around crime and disorder. The study undertaken included a desktop review of indicators around alcohol related crime in the area, night time observations in Ilford and Seven Kings to assess levels of ASB and disorder, structured interviews with night time operators, focus groups with local residents and street surveys. The report assessed the evidence of need for a CIZ and the area to be covered. It also included policy recommendations to deal with a range of issues identified by residents, officers and businesses in the course of the research.
